trigger.io - Поддържа само таблети с Android

Страната на iOS на нещата в trigger.io ми позволява да избера iPhone, iPad или и двете, когато настройвам конфигурацията за приложение. Знам, че можете да промените вашия AndroidManifest.xml файл при нормални обстоятелства, за да добавите нещо като следното

<supports-screens android:smallScreens="false"
                  android:normalScreens="false"
                  android:largeScreens="false"
                  android:xlargeScreens="true" />

Възможно ли е да редактирам моя AndroidManifest.xml файл, така че когато качвам в Play Store, само таблетни устройства да имат право да изтеглят и инсталират приложението ми? Опитах се да редактирам този в папката forge-workspace//development/, но без успех.

Имам инсталиран trigger.io на Mac, така че пътеките, които се отнасят до инсталиране на Windows, няма да ми бъдат от полза.


person prototype14    schedule 04.02.2013    source източник


Отговори (1)


След като сте използвали forge build за създаване на вашето приложение, ще го намерите в следната директория:

forge-workspace/development/android/AndroidManifest.xml

След това можете да използвате forge package, за да подготвите приложението за Play Store. Не забравяйте да редактирате файла на манифеста, преди да използвате пакета forge и имайте предвид, че трябва да прилагате тези промени всеки път.

person Patrick Rudolph    schedule 05.02.2013
comment
Благодаря, Патрик, единственото нещо е, че направих това, но когато кача приложението си в Play Store, то ми казва, че се поддържат малки, нормални, големи и xголеми екрани, когато манифестът ми беше променен, за да съдържа блока по-горе, между <uses-sdk> и <application> - person prototype14; 05.02.2013
comment
Можете ли да вземете получения .apk файл и да промените неговия тип на .zip (просто променете името на файла). Разархивирайте го и вижте дали промените са приложени към AndroidManifest.xml там. Местоположението, в което сте поставили маркера, трябва да е наред, тъй като документация казва, че трябва да се използва като дете на ‹manifest›. - person Patrick Rudolph; 05.02.2013
comment
Може би тази публикация също помага да разберем защо все още се поддържат: stackoverflow.com/questions/8031379/ - person Patrick Rudolph; 05.02.2013
comment
Връзката е полезна предистория, но всъщност не решава проблема. Опитах да преименувам и отворя .zip файла и моят AndroidManifest е малко объркан (форматирането е променено - няма ‹› знаци и т.н.), но няма препратка към екраните за поддръжка или стойностите, които съм задал . - person prototype14; 05.02.2013